To stop overpaying on Bitcoin fees, you should forecast on-chain costs before sending transactions. Use tools and models like SARIMAX, Prophet, or deep learning techniques to analyze mempool congestion, network parameters, and historical fee patterns. These forecasts help you choose the right time and fee level, ensuring prompt confirmation without overspending. If you want to learn how to make accurate predictions that save you money, keep exploring these smarter strategies.
Key Takeaways
- Use statistical models like SARIMAX or Prophet to predict upcoming fee levels based on historical data and mempool metrics.
- Incorporate real-time mempool congestion and transaction size data to adjust fee estimates accurately before sending BTC.
- Leverage deep learning models like Time2Vec or TFT for more complex fee pattern analysis if ample data is available.
- Apply conformal forecasting to quantify uncertainty, ensuring you set appropriate fee limits and avoid overpayment.
- Analyze transaction behavior trends and multi-window forecasts to optimize timing and minimize unnecessary fees.

Forecasting on-chain fees is essential for blockchain stakeholders aiming to optimize transaction costs and improve network efficiency. When you understand how fees fluctuate, you can avoid overpaying and ensure your transactions are confirmed promptly without unnecessary expenses. Accurate fee prediction involves leveraging various model types, such as SARIMAX, Prophet, Time2Vec, and the Temporal Fusion Transformer (TFT). These models analyze diverse data features, including mempool metrics, network parameters, and historical fee patterns, to generate reliable forecasts. Typically, predictions focus on a 24-hour horizon, covering about 144 blocks, giving you a practical window to plan your transactions effectively. Effective forecasting models rely on high-quality data and careful feature selection to enhance prediction accuracy. One of the most accessible and proven approaches involves traditional statistical models like SARIMAX. These models often outperform more complex deep learning architectures on certain datasets because they are simpler to implement, interpret, and require less data. SARIMAX, in particular, excels with limited data and can produce accurate forecasts, making it a practical choice for many stakeholders. Prophet is another traditional model that demonstrates strong performance during cross-validation, which tests its robustness across different scenarios. Both models offer clarity and consistency, allowing you to base decisions on empirically validated insights. Their performance is usually measured through metrics like accuracy and mean average error, ensuring that predictions meet your precision requirements.
While deep learning models like Time2Vec and TFT bring architectural complexity and potential for capturing intricate patterns, they often demand extensive data and longer training times. Their predictive power can vary depending on dataset quality and model tuning. Although they hold promise for future improvements, current results show that traditional models often remain competitive, especially when data is limited or interpretability is essential. As technological advancements continue, more refined deep learning techniques are being explored to enhance fee forecasts further. Incorporating multiple data sources, such as mempool congestion and transaction size, can significantly improve model performance. Conformal forecasting techniques add another layer of confidence by quantifying the uncertainty in predictions. Integrating methods like LSTM with conformal approaches improves the credibility of forecasts, helping you gauge the risk associated with fee estimates. Feature selection based on correlation coefficients ensures that only relevant data influences the forecasts, while optimization through backpropagation refines prediction accuracy. However, managing wide confidence intervals caused by dataset noise remains a challenge, highlighting the need for ongoing research.
Analyzing blockchain transaction patterns provides additional insights into fee dynamics. Models trained on transaction data, such as CNNs and LSTMs, can predict price changes and fee fluctuations by capturing underlying transaction behaviors. Multi-window prediction frameworks, which combine submodels trained on different historical periods, further enhance forecast reliability. By understanding these patterns, you can better anticipate fee trends, helping you make smarter decisions before sending BTC. Overall, these forecasting approaches empower you to avoid overpaying, ensuring your transactions are cost-effective and timely.
Frequently Asked Questions
How Often Do On-Chain Fee Rates Change?
On-chain fee rates change frequently, often every few minutes as new blocks are mined roughly every 10 minutes. These fluctuations happen because of network demand, mempool size, and miner strategies, which prioritize higher-fee transactions. During peak times or network events, fee rates can spike sharply, then drop as congestion eases. To stay ahead, monitor real-time mempool data and fee estimation tools, so you can send at the right moment without overpaying.
Can I Set Automatic Fee Adjustments?
Yes, you can set automatic fee adjustments. Many wallets and tools use dynamic fee estimation to automatically select *best* fees based on current network conditions. If your wallet supports RBF, you can also enable automatic or manual fee bumping for unconfirmed transactions. Additionally, Lightning Network nodes can run scripts to adjust fees in real-time, ensuring you pay the right amount without needing to manually intervene.
What Tools Are Best for Real-Time Fee Forecasting?
When choosing tools for real-time fee forecasting, you want ones that update frequently, provide clear data, and offer customization. Platforms like BitInfoCharts, Bitcoin Fees, and Blockchair excel at providing live fee estimates and network congestion insights. These tools help you monitor network activity, visualize trends, and set ideal fees. By combining these features, you guarantee you’re always prepared to send BTC at the right time, avoiding overpayment.
How Do Network Congestion Levels Impact Fees?
You should understand that network congestion directly impacts fees. When the network is busy, more transactions compete for limited space, pushing fees higher as users bid for faster confirmation. Miners prioritize transactions with higher fees, making low-fee transactions wait longer. During peak congestion, fees spike dramatically, and larger transactions contribute further to delays and costs. Monitoring mempool size and activity helps you anticipate fee increases and plan your transactions accordingly.
Are There Risks in Underpaying Transaction Fees?
Think of transaction fees like a toll booth—pay too little, and you risk getting stuck in traffic. When you underpay, your transaction might face confirmation delays, especially during network congestion. Miners prioritize higher fees, so underpaid transactions could be ignored or delayed. To avoid this, use reliable fee estimation tools, support RBF, and monitor network conditions. Staying proactive helps make certain your Bitcoin reaches its destination without unnecessary wait times.
Conclusion
By forecasting on-chain fees, you gain control and avoid overpaying. Remember, the idea that fees are unpredictable is just a myth—tools and data make it manageable. If you approach fee estimation with a proactive mindset, you’ll send BTC more efficiently and save money. Don’t wait for market chaos to teach you; use forecasts as your guide and trust in your ability to make smarter, more informed transactions every time.